Lose weight. Stop smoking. Get more exercise. Work harder. Work less hard. Be nicer. Less Facebook, more Twitter. Or vice versa.

The start of a new year is an invitation to create a list of changes we think would make us better people, or make us happier, healthier, or wealthier. While some people find the list useful and carry it out, many of us have discovered over the years that the well-intentioned resolutions kind of fizzle out as the pressures of the year mount and life intrudes.

Still, it's an interesting exercise.
